POSITION SUMMARY/OBJECTIVE: 

This position is responsible for planning, organizing, and directing a team of Engineers to complete projects within customer expectations and company objectives. As the Engineering Group Manager, you will direct Engineers, design, program, test, and commission projects within budget and on schedule. You are responsible for oversight, development, and implementation of control systems for the process to achieve availability, cost, and functionality goals. You will provide all work direction and strategic leadership for the group, as well as maintain responsibility for allocating resources among conflicting priorities while providing oversight for projects.
